CALAPAN CITY, ORIENTAL MINDORO, Philippines — The Regional Disaster Risk Reduction and Management Council (RDRRMC) in Mimaropa has placed its Emergency Operations Center (EOC) under blue alert starting on Thursday, July 9, in preparation for possible hazards brought by the enhanced southwest monsoon or “habagat,” triggered by Typhoon Inday.

In an advisory, the RDRRMC said that the precautionary measure was agreed upon following the Pre-Disaster Risk Assessment (PDRA) and scenario-building activity held on July 8, to evaluate the potential impact of the weather system across the region.
